Mukesh Ambani has done India proud. He is now the wealthiest man in Asia, having overtaken Jack Ma the Chinese national who owns Alibaba.com. Mukesh is the son of Dhirubhai Ambani who started his business dealings in 1951 from Aden. At that time Aden was a British colony. By dint of his ability with acumen, the closed world of business in India in a controlled economy in India, Dhirubhai was able to use the system to expand. It is alleged he used a combination of graft and business sense and was able to prosper. 

The controlled economy ushered in by Nehru was used by him to his advantage. For this reason, he is considered a legend in the Indian industry. Dhirubhai Ambani's son Mukesh took over from where he had left and has expanded his empire. Yahoo News (India) has reported that he is now the richest man in Asia.

Jio

Much of Mukesh Ambani's success is due to his launch of the Jio telecommunication network. Within a span of two years, he has changed the face of India and brought in cheaper tariffs and reached out to the masses. This has resulted in older players like Airtel and IDEA to lower tariffs as well, and with his drive, Mukesh has made internet and allied services very cheap, benefitting millions of Indians.
